example 1
[0271] Example 1 (i.e. includes a, b, d):
[0272] a. Instructing the first terminal to enter the RRC idle state;
[0273] b. Indicating the DRX configuration parameters of the first terminal in the RRC idle state;
[0274] d. A signal type allowing the first terminal to send the uplink positioning reference signal.
example 2
[0275] Example 2 (i.e. includes a, b, e):
[0276] a. Instructing the first terminal to enter the RRC idle state;
[0277] b. Indicating the DRX configuration parameters of the first terminal in the RRC idle state;
[0278] e. Indicating the time-frequency domain configuration information used when the first terminal sends the uplink positioning reference signal.
example 3
[0279] Example 3 (i.e. includes a, b, c, d, e):
[0280] a. Instructing the first terminal to enter the RRC idle state;
[0281] b. Indicating the DRX configuration parameters of the first terminal in the RRC idle state;
[0282] c. Whether to allow the first terminal to perform uplink positioning;
[0283] d. The signal type that allows the first terminal to send the uplink positioning reference signal;
[0284] e. Indicating the time-frequency domain configuration information used when the first terminal sends the uplink positioning reference signal.

Abstract
The embodiment of the invention provides an uplink positioning method, a device and a storage medium. The method comprises the following steps: receiving a first paging message sent by network equipment and used for waking up a first terminal; if it is determined that an uplink positioning reference signal needs to be sent to the network equipment according to the first paging message, generating the uplink positioning reference signal; and sending the uplink positioning reference signal to the network equipment, so that the network equipment performs uplink positioning measurement according to the uplink positioning reference signal, thereby reducing the positioning power consumption of the terminal equipment and prolonging the service time of the terminal equipment.
Description
technical field [0001] The present application relates to the technical field of communications, and in particular to an uplink positioning method, device and storage medium. Background technique [0002] Supporting various positioning technologies to provide reliable and accurate terminal location has been one of the key areas of 3GPP standards. [0003] The existing positioning method makes the power consumption of the terminal equipment very high, and it is difficult to meet the requirement of low power consumption of the terminal equipment. [0004] Therefore, how to solve the problem of high power consumption of the terminal device is a technical problem that needs to be solved at present. Contents of the invention [0005] Embodiments of the present application provide an uplink positioning method, device, and storage medium, which are used to solve the defect of high power consumption in the prior art and realize low-power operation of terminal equipment.
